Which of the following measures cannot be determined from a box plot?
select all that apply.
A. Interquartile range
B. Mean
C. Mean absolute deviation
D. Median
E. Mode
F.Range
==========================================================
Explanation:
The box plot, aka "box-and-whisker plot", visually represents five things. These things are:
MinimumQ1 = first quartileMedian (sometimes referred to as Q2 or second quartile)Q3 = third quartileMaximumThis list of five items is known as the five number summary.
The min is the tip of the left most whisker, assuming there aren't any small outliers. The max is the opposite side, being the tip of the right most whisker (assuming no large outliers). If there are any outliers, then they'll be shown as "island" dots on their own separated from the main box plot. The left and right edges of the box are Q1 and Q3 respectively. The median is the vertical line inside the box. The vertical line does not have to be at the midpoint of the left and right edges of the box. It simply needs to be somewhere in the box.
--------
Since the box plot lets us know the min and max, we can compute the range because
range = max - min
and we can also calculate the interquartile range (IQR) because
IQR = Q3 - Q1
--------
So to summarize so far, the five number summary is visually represented as the box plot. The range and IQR can be computed using items from the five number summary.
We cannot compute the mean because we would need the actual data set of values, rather than the summary data. The same goes for the mean absolute deviation (MAD) and the mode. Since your teacher is looking for things that cannot be determined from a box plot, we'll go for answers B, C and E.
In other words, we rule out choices A, D, and F because we can compute or determine those values from a box plot.

14. A company uses many different delivery
services. The probability that any given parcel
will be sent by the ABC Speedy Delivery Service
is 0.71. The probability that the parcel will arrive
on time given the ABC Speedy Delivery
Company was used is 0.93. If a parcel is
randomly selected, find the probability that it will
be sent with the ABC Speedy Delivery Company
and arrive on time.
Answer:
0.6603 = 66.03% probability that it will be sent with the ABC Speedy Delivery Company and arrive on time.
Step-by-step explanation:
Conditional Probability
We use the conditional probability formula to solve this question. It is
[tex]P(B|A) = \frac{P(A \cap B)}{P(A)}[/tex]
In which
P(B|A) is the probability of event B happening, given that A happened.
[tex]P(A \cap B)[/tex] is the probability of both A and B happening.
P(A) is the probability of A happening.
In this question:
Event A: Sent by ABC Speedy Delivery Service.
Event B: Arrived on time.
The probability that any given parcel will be sent by the ABC Speedy Delivery Service is 0.71.
This means that [tex]P(A) = 0.71[/tex]
The probability that the parcel will arrive on time given the ABC Speedy Delivery Company was used is 0.93.
This means that [tex]P(B|A) = 0.93[/tex]
Find the probability that it will be sent with the ABC Speedy Delivery Company and arrive on time.
This is [tex]P(A \cap B)[/tex]. So
[tex]P(B|A) = \frac{P(A \cap B)}{P(A)}[/tex]
[tex]P(A \cap B) = P(B|A)*P(A) = 0.93*0.71 = 0.6603[/tex]
0.6603 = 66.03% probability that it will be sent with the ABC Speedy Delivery Company and arrive on time.

Which divisor of x3 + 3x2 - 16x - 48 has a remainder of zero?
A. X + 2
B. X-4
C. x-3
D. x + 8
I need this one ASAP
===========================================================
Explanation:
We'll use the remainder theorem.
This theorem says that if you divide p(x) over (x-k), then the remainder is p(k).
We have p(x) = x^3 + 3x^2 - 16x - 48 and the denominator is one of the four choices A through D.
Let's go through each of them until we find the answer.
-----------------
For choice A, we have x+2 which is the same as x-(-2). It matches with x-k to show that k = -2.
Plug k = -2 into p(x) to get
p(x) = x^3 + 3x^2 - 16x - 48
p(-2) = (-2)^3 + 3(-2)^2 - 16(-2) - 48
p(-2) = -12
The remainder is -12, which is not 0 like we're after. We can cross A off the list.
-----------------
We'll follow the same ideas for choices B through D
For choice B, we plug in k = 4 because x-4 matches with x-k to show that k = 4.
p(x) = x^3 + 3x^2 - 16x - 48
p(4) = (4)^3 + 3(4)^2 - 16(4) - 48
p(4) = 0
We end up with a remainder of 0, so we can stop here. Dividing (x^3+3x^2-16x-48) all over (x-4) leads to some quotient and a remainder of 0.
Put another way: (x-4) is a factor of x^3+3x^2-16x-48
